DOCS AT NIGHT SHORTS 2 (at DCIFF2014)
LEAVING SHARPE
Directed by Megha Kohli, Justin Reifert, Laurisha Cotton, Elizabeth Flock, Christine Kadama, Melissa Nyman, Nicole Ricci, and Gene Russo
USA / 2013 / 12mins
In 2013, Washington D.C. Public Schools closed 15 schools in an attempt to cut costs and reduce under-enrollment. Sharpe Health, a school for students with special needs, was among them and the impact is real.

SEARCHING FOR PERFECTION
Directed by Sergey Gavrilov
Russian Federation / 2013 / 18mins
Californian born ballerina  Joy Annabelle Womack  moved on her own at the age of 15  to Russia to dance Russian classic ballet professionally.

WHEELCHAIR DIARIES: ONE STEP UP
Directed by Reid Davenport
USA / 2013 / 27mins
Director Reid Davenport has cerebral palsy and was discouraged from studying in Europe based on his disabilityso he went to Europe to find out the truth.
